Prime Minister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ad is a man pressed for time.

According to Malaysiakini, the 93-year-old premier said that he does not have long left to live.

“I am lucky I survived this long. Actually, I should not be around to watch what happened with my predecessors.”

“But I am lucky in the sense that I am not only older but still able to function.”

Realising that age and time were not on his side, Tun Mahathir said, “I realise that I am very old, and very soon I will weaken, and I will die.”

“So I am always in a hurry.”

Speaking at an interview with Focus Malaysia, he cited that he is in a hurry to complete the things that he wants to do in Malaysia.

He also stated that as an interim Prime Minister, he is prepared to leave when the time is right, and promises to give it his all during his tenure.

“If I am asked to leave, I’ll leave.”

“No specific date was given. I was only told that I am the choice for Prime Minister-ship from the opposition coalition, but they did not specify when.”

“They have said that I am the interim and that somebody will take over.”

Tun Mahathir envisioned that his tenure as Prime Minister would end long before the next General Election.

Currently the oldest head of government in the world, Tun Mahathir denied claims of a cabinet reshuffle despite highlighting the shortcomings of his ministers.

“If I go around discharging and replacing them, it is not going to help.”

“I have to try and, well, work with them to acquire experience, and believe me, some of them have done quite well.”
